Overview
LT3970HMS#PBF from Analog Devices is a 40V, 350mA monolithic step-down switching regulator with integrated boost and catch diodes, 2.5µA quiescent current, adjustable 200kHz–2.2MHz switching frequency, and power good flag - designed for automotive battery regulation and industrial supplies requiring high input voltage tolerance and ultra-low standby power.
For engineers reviewing the LT3970HMS#PBF datasheet, LT3970HMS#PBF pinout, LT3970HMS#PBF application, or LT3970HMS#PBF equivalent, key selection criteria include its H-grade (–40°C to 150°C) junction temperature rating, 10-lead MSOP package, integrated diode architecture, low ripple Burst Mode operation (<5mVP-P), and accurate 1V enable threshold with 0.7µA shutdown current.
Technical Context
The LT3970HMS#PBF implements constant-frequency current-mode control with internal slope compensation, enabling fast transient response and stable loop behavior across wide input (4.2V–40V) and output (1.21V–25V) ranges. Its bipolar NPN switch is driven via an external BOOST capacitor to ensure full saturation, while internal sense circuitry limits catch diode valley current to 350mA (typical) for short-circuit protection.
Burst Mode operation reduces quiescent current to 1.7µA at light loads while maintaining output ripple below 5mVP-P; the power good flag asserts when FB reaches 90% of regulation voltage, with 120mV hysteresis offset and open-drain output capable of sinking 80µA. The device features internal compensation and fixed 1.21V feedback reference with ±10mV accuracy over –40°C to 150°C.

Pinout & Package
LT3970HMS#PBF is housed in a 10-lead plastic MSOP package (θJA = 100°C/W), with exposed pad not present (unlike DFN variant). Pin 1 is FB (feedback input for adjustable versions), Pin 2 is EN (enable with 1V rising threshold), Pin 3 is VIN (main power input), Pins 4 & 5 are GND (dual ground connections), Pin 6 is SW (switch node), Pin 7 is BOOST (external bootstrap capacitor connection), Pin 8 is BD (bias diode anode), Pin 9 is PG (open-drain power good), and Pin 10 is RT (frequency-setting resistor).
| Pin/Terminal | Circuit Role | Design Meaning |
|---|---|---|
| FB (Pin 1) | Feedback input | Regulated to 1.21V; connects to resistor divider tap for output voltage programming (LT3970 variant only). |
| EN (Pin 2) | Enable control | Hysteretic 1V rising / 0.97V falling threshold; draws <30nA; ties to VIN if always-on operation required. |
| VIN (Pin 3) | Main supply input | Supplies internal circuitry and switch; must be locally bypassed with ceramic capacitor; absolute max 40V. |
| GND (Pins 4,5) | Ground reference | Dual ground pins reduce PCB trace inductance and improve thermal dissipation in high-current paths. |
| SW (Pin 6) | Switch node | Connects directly to inductor; carries high dI/dt switching current; requires tight layout to minimize EMI. |
| BOOST (Pin 7) | Bootstrap drive | Drives internal NPN switch base; requires external capacitor between BOOST and SW to generate >VIN voltage. |
| BD (Pin 8) | Bias diode anode | Accepts external bias voltage ≥3.2V to power internal regulator, improving efficiency at light loads. |
| PG (Pin 9) | Power good flag | Open-drain output; pulled low until FB reaches 90% of target; valid only when VIN >4.2V and EN high. |
| RT (Pin 10) | Frequency set | Resistor to GND sets switching frequency from 200kHz to 2.2MHz; value determines timing accuracy and component size trade-offs. |

FAQ
What is the maximum junction temperature specification for LT3970HMS#PBF?
The LT3970HMS#PBF is an H-grade device with a guaranteed operating junction temperature range of –40°C to 150°C, fully qualified per AEC-Q100 for automotive under-hood applications. This rating is verified through characterization and statistical process controls, and derating applies above 125°C to ensure long-term reliability. Thermal design must account for θJA = 100°C/W in the MSOP package.
Does LT3970HMS#PBF require external diodes for operation?
No, LT3970HMS#PBF integrates both the boost diode and catch diode on-die, eliminating the need for external diodes. This integration reduces component count, PCB area, and thermal complexity. The internal catch diode supports up to 350mA valley current, and the boost diode enables efficient bipolar NPN switch drive via the BOOST pin capacitor.
How does the power good (PG) function work on LT3970HMS#PBF?
The PG pin on LT3970HMS#PBF is an open-drain output that remains low until the FB pin reaches 90% of its regulated voltage (e.g., 1.089V for a 1.21V reference), with 120mV hysteresis. It is valid only when VIN >4.2V and EN is high. An external pull-up resistor is required; the pin can sink up to 80µA. This enables reliable power sequencing and fault monitoring in safety-critical systems.
What is the minimum input voltage required for LT3970HMS#PBF to regulate properly?
The LT3970HMS#PBF has a minimum operating input voltage of 4.2V, defined by internal circuitry requirements. Below this, regulation cannot be maintained. In practice, minimum VIN also depends on duty cycle constraints: for example, at 2.2MHz switching frequency and 5V output, the calculated minimum VIN rises to ~5.0V due to tOFF(MIN) = 160ns. Always verify against the specific VOUT and fSW used.
Can LT3970HMS#PBF be used in Burst Mode for ultra-low-power applications?
Yes, LT3970HMS#PBF automatically enters low-ripple Burst Mode at light loads, reducing quiescent current to 1.7µA while keeping output ripple below 5mVP-P. This mode disables non-essential circuitry between bursts, making it ideal for battery-powered systems requiring multi-year standby life. No external enable/disable control is needed - Burst Mode is inherent and seamless.
